

Apache Rose Switch Grass is a dramatic warm season ornamental grass with dense upright habit of narrow gray green that earns red tips in fall . The airy seed panicles bloom in late summer and turn rose in fall. Grows best with full sun and average well-drained soils. Drought tolerant once established. Apache Rose is very sturdy and will keep its form in heavy rain and through winter

MAINTENANCE NEEDS: Low maintenance plant. Water regularly. Cut foliage to ground in winter.
LANDSCAPE USES: Accents or Group Plantings, Borders, Cottage Garden, Woodland Garden, and Containers.
COMPANION PLANTS: Tickseed, Yarrow, Blanket Flower
